New York Votes to Streamline City Government | Real Estate News
Description
New Yorkers are about to vote on five major charter amendments designed to slash bureaucracy and speed up city operations—think one-stop construction permits, faster waterfront approvals, and quicker vendor contracts—all aimed at delivering services faster and cheaper. The Commission on Government Efficiency isn’t stopping there; they’re becoming an ongoing advisory board to tackle deeper structural issues like code updates and oversight.
